LABUHANBATU SELATAN | INDATANEWS.COM – The Head of Sei Kanan Police Sector, Iptu Apri Sudiarno Damanik, demonstrated strong leadership and compassion by visiting an injured officer recovering at home on Sunday, May 3, 2026.
The visit was made to Aipda Hasrun Amli Paradi Ritonga, BA, who is currently recuperating after being involved in a traffic accident. Taking time out of his demanding schedule, Iptu Apri personally ensured that his subordinate received both moral and emotional support.

Since then, he has been undergoing recovery at home.
The presence of Iptu Apri, accompanied by his wife, created a deeply emotional and uplifting moment for the injured officer. The police chief emphasized that caring for personnel is a fundamental responsibility of leadership.
"This is not merely a visit to check on a sick colleague, but a genuine expression of appreciation and recognition for the dedication of our officers. We want to ensure that every member feels supported, especially during difficult times," he stated.

During the visit, a warm and family-like atmosphere prevailed, transcending formal hierarchies between superior and subordinate. Iptu Apri encouraged Aipda Paradi Ritonga to remain optimistic throughout his recovery process.
"The entire Sei Kanan Police family is praying for Paradi's speedy recovery so he can soon return to duty with us," he added.
The family of Aipda Paradi Ritonga expressed heartfelt gratitude for the visit, noting that such attention and support have provided renewed strength during a challenging period.
